What is causing this volatility?

There are several factors contributing to the extreme volatility of Bitcoin. One major factor is the speculative nature of the cryptocurrency market. Unlike traditional assets, the value of Bitcoin is not backed by any physical asset or government, making it highly unpredictable. In addition, the limited supply of Bitcoin (only 21 million will ever exist) and the increasing demand for it have also contributed to its price volatility.

Another factor influencing the price of Bitcoin is market sentiment. News events, regulatory developments, and even social media trends can all impact the price of Bitcoin. For example, when Tesla announced that it would accept Bitcoin as payment for its vehicles, the price of Bitcoin surged. Conversely, when China announced a crackdown on cryptocurrency mining, the price of Bitcoin plummeted.

How does this volatility affect investors?

For investors, the extreme volatility of Bitcoin can be both a blessing and a curse. On one hand, the potential for high returns is enticing, as the price of Bitcoin can skyrocket in a short period of time. However, on the other hand, the risk of losing a significant amount of money is also very real, as the price of Bitcoin can just as easily crash.

Investors must be prepared for this volatility and be willing to ride out the ups and downs of the market. Diversifying their portfolio, setting stop-loss orders, and staying informed about market developments can help investors navigate the volatile world of Bitcoin trading.
